Output 58e00a0d77e05f763905017bbb1921d26e1a2e231bc1c7e6cac59a23c45d6cd5:0

value
8950
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 597765934412c921c23e66efbe20c522a9553d6368f4f6f2ad68b4697d9bce2f
address
bc1pt9mkty6yztyjrs37vmhmugx9y25420trdr60du4ddz6xjlvmechs5fphqf
transaction
58e00a0d77e05f763905017bbb1921d26e1a2e231bc1c7e6cac59a23c45d6cd5
confirmations
120393
spent
true